PL/SQL 是 Oracle 数据库的专有过程语言,而 MySQL 是一个独立的开源关系型数据库管理系统。默认情况下,PL/SQL 不能直接连接 MySQL。要实现这一目标,你需要使用 ODBC 驱动程序或第三方工具,如 MySQL Connector/Net 和 Oracle Data Access Components (ODAC)。

配置PL/SQL连接MySQL数据库

plsql可以连接mysql吗_配置mysql连接plsql可以连接mysql吗_配置mysql连接(图片来源网络,侵删)

在Oracle和MySQL之间建立连接是许多数据库管理员和开发人员面临的一个实际问题,由于两种数据库系统的差异性,连接这两个系统需要特别的配置和步骤,本文将详细解释如何使用PL/SQL连接MySQL数据库,包括必要的安装和配置步骤。

安装和配置环境

要使用PL/SQL连接到MySQL,首先需要确保你的环境具备以下条件:

1、安装PL/SQL Developer: 如果没有安装PL/SQL Developer, 可以从官网下载并安装,这是一个强大的IDE,专门用于开发和执行PL/SQL代码。

2、安装MySQL ODBC驱动程序: PL/SQL通过ODBC驱动来连接MySQL,因此需要在机器上安装适当的MySQL ODBC驱动程序。

3、配置ODBC数据源: 在系统DSN中配置MySQL的ODBC数据源,这一步是在ODBC数据源管理器中完成的,确保选择了正确的驱动程序,并输入了MySQL数据库的必要信息,如主机名、端口和数据库名称。

创建数据源

plsql可以连接mysql吗_配置mysql连接plsql可以连接mysql吗_配置mysql连接(图片来源网络,侵删)

打开PL/SQL Developer,并按照以下步骤操作来创建一个新的数据源:

1、选择数据源类型: 在“文件”菜单中选择“新建”,然后选择“数据源”,在“驱动程序”选项中选择“ODBC”。

2、填写连接信息: 输入之前配置的ODBC数据源的名称,提供MySQL数据库的访问凭证,如用户名和密码。

测试和保存连接

完成上述步骤后,点击“测试连接”按钮来验证配置的正确性,如果一切正常,你应该能够成功连接到MySQL数据库,点击“确定”来保存并关闭数据源窗口。

使用连接

在PL/SQL Developer中,你可以通过已保存的数据源来运行SQL查询或执行其他数据库操作,你可以创建一个存储过程,该过程通过数据库链接访问MySQL中的数据表。

plsql可以连接mysql吗_配置mysql连接plsql可以连接mysql吗_配置mysql连接(图片来源网络,侵删)

相关操作及注意事项

虽然以上步骤为PL/SQL连接MySQL提供了一种方法,但还有一些额外的注意事项需要考虑:

安全性: 确保在公开的网络环境中安全地传输认证信息,避免敏感数据泄露。

性能考虑: 监控通过PL/SQL到MySQL的数据查询性能,因为这种跨数据库的操作可能比单一数据库内的操作慢。

维护: 定期检查和维护连接状态,确保ODBC驱动程序和MySQL数据库的稳定性和更新

相关FAQs

Q1: PL/SQL连接MySQL是否会影响数据库性能?

确实,任何跨数据库的操作都可能导致性能下降,特别是在数据量大或网络延迟高的情况下,建议优化查询和监控性能指标,以减少潜在的影响。

Q2: 如何在Oracle SQL Developer中连接MySQL?

Oracle SQL Developer不支持直接连接到MySQL,你需要通过PL/SQL和其他Oracle工具来间接实现这一点,或者使用其他支持直接连接的数据库管理工具。

连接PL/SQL与MySQL虽然需要一些设置和配置,但一旦完成,它将开启两种数据库间无缝数据操作的大门,遵循上述步骤,确保所有配置正确无误,可以有效地利用这两个强大的数据库系统进行应用开发和数据处理。

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。